Biography

 Joan Maloof studied Plant Science at the University of Delaware, Environmental Science at the University of Maryland Eastern Shore, and Ecology at the University of Maryland College Park. She has published research articles about pollination biology in the journals Ecology and The American Journal of Botany (among others). Since 2002 she has expanded her ecological studies into the forest. Her book "Teaching the Trees: Lessons from the Forest" (University of Georgia Press, 2005) won an Honorable Mention from the Association for the Study of Literature and the Environment. Her second book, "Among the Ancients: Adventures in the Eastern Old-Growth Forests," was published in April 2011 by Ruka Press.

Maloof is currently developing a network of forests across the US which will remain forever unlogged.
